LEO Pharma UK/IE is seeking an Eczema Account Manager to drive sales growth for our eczema portfolio across Leicester, Derby and Nottingham.

You will own the territory, build trusted partnerships with secondary care and community stakeholders, and deliver patient-focused conversations.

The role requires scientific confidence, commercial drive and ABPI qualification, with experience in dermatology or biologics.
